Is Salman Khan receiving VVIP treatment inside Jodhpur Central Jail?

Is Salman Khan receiving VVIP treatment inside Jodhpur Central Jail?

India Blooms News Service | @indiablooms | 07 Apr 2018, 12:09 pm

Jodhpur, Apr 7 (IBNS):  Controversy refuses to part with  Bollywood superstar Salman Khan, now a designated prisoner number 106 serving five-year term in Jodhpur Central Jail after being convicted in blackbuck poaching case as media reports have alleged that the actor has been receiving VVIP treatment for the past two days inside the facility.

According to reports, Salman Khah's stay has been facilitated by the installation of an air cooler, which is unlikely treatment for a prisoner.

He has had amply supply of cigarettes over the last two days, which too is against a prisoner's code.

Salman has had frequent visits from his family and security guards and according to India Today, he was accompanied by top jail officials during one of his night stays inside the Jodhpur Central Jail.

The actor, who has pleaded for his bail, will eventually be made aware of the court's take on the matter, sometime later in the day.

Meanwhile, the judge who is hearing Bollywood superstar Salman Khan's bail plea over the Blackbuck poaching case, is one among the 87 judges who has been transferred in the an annual custom.

It is customary for the Rajasthan High Court to allow the transferred Sessions Judge at least seven days for the transition. He is expected to hear the bail plea today.

Identified as Judge Ravindra Kumar Joshi of Jodhpur Sessions Court, he will be replaced by Chandra Kumar Songara, district and sessions judge of Bhilwara, an NDTV report read.

Additionally, Dev Kumar Khatri, the judge who sentenced Salman to five year's jail term, has also been transferred.

He will be replaced by Samrendra Singh Sikarwar, the Additional Chief Judicial Magistrate in Udaipur. 

Both Khatri and Joshi are a part of 382 judicial officers, who have been either transferred or promoted by the Rajasthan High Court. 

The annual reshuffle generally takes place within Apr 15 to 30.

Salman was sentenced on Thursday after he was convicted for poaching two endangered blackbucks in 1998.

Reading out the sentence, the Judge said, "The way the accused killed two innocent black bucks in violation of the wildlife laws...he is a film star, people emulate him and look up to him... and there has been a rise in poaching incidents, so leniency is not justified given the severity of the crime, the evidence and the circumstances."

Following the order, he was taken directly to the Jodhpur Central Jail and designated as prisoner number 106.

The other accused in the case, actors Saif Ali Khan, Sonali Bendre, Tabu and Neelam Kothari, were acquitted on the same day.
